LA Knight Set To Make His Return In Tonight’s Episode Of WWE Smackdown

2 years ago By Sports Desk

If you’re eager to see LA Knight back on TV, don’t miss tonight’s WWE SmackDown.

Tonight’s episode of WWE SmackDown is set to ramp up the excitement for Fastlane 2023, which is just a few days away. Additionally, it will continue the ongoing Bloodline Saga, with John Cena and LA Knight playing crucial roles.

WWE is ready to bring one of its top stars back for tonight’s edition of Friday Night SmackDown in Sacramento, California.

According to reports from Mike Johnson of PWInsider, LA Knight is expected to make his return on SmackDown. Last week, he was supposed to be a significant part of an angle alongside John Cena, Jimmy Uso, and Solo Sikoa. Unfortunately, Knight tested positive for COVID-19 and had to leave the venue.

In the segment from last week, he was meant to come to Cena’s rescue, setting up a tag team match between Knight and Cena against Solo and Jimmy at Fastlane next Saturday. This match will likely be officially announced on tonight’s show.

Originally, the plan was to build towards a match pitting John Cena and LA Knight against Jimmy Uso and Solo Sikoa at Fastlane on October 7. Due to LA Knight’s unavailability, the company had announced a Handicap Match with Cena facing The Bloodline alone. However, it’s expected that Knight will be added to the match tonight, given his ability to return in time for the premium live event.

Cena and LA Knight have been connected on WWE TV since the 16-time world champion’s return in August. Cena served as the special guest referee for LA Knight’s match against The Miz at Payback. After Knight secured the victory, Cena showed his support by raising Knight’s hand on the entrance ramp to a thunderous ovation.

Other confirmed matches for SmackDown tonight include WWE United States Champion Rey Mysterio taking on Santos Escobar, Charlotte Flair facing Bayley, and the Grayson Waller Effect featuring Bobby Lashley.
